Développement vérifié Dirigé par spécification (VSDD) .
Ba commentaires
Mewayz Team
Editorial Team
Po na nini ba projets ya logiciel mingi ezo échouer kaka — Mpe méthodologie oyo ezali ko changer yango
Na 2024, rapport ya CHAOS ya Groupe Standish emonisaki ete kaka 31% ya ba projets logiciels nde esilaki na tango pe na budget. 69% oyo etikali bazalaki na mikakatano to balongaki te mpenza. Ntina ya misisa ezalaki te ba développeurs ya mabe to misolo ekoki te — ezalaki ambiguïté. Ba équipes etongaki makambo oyo moto moko te asengaki, etindaki code oyo ezalaki kotelemela mibeko ya mombongo, mpe balekisaki basanza mingi na ko refactoring ba systèmes oyo esalemaki na ba suppositions na esika ya ba exigences vérifiées. Verified Spec-Driven Development (VSDD) ezali méthodologie oyo ezali kobima oyo esalemi pona kosilisa ambiguïté oyo mobimba, kosala que ligne nionso ya code ezo tracer na spécification oyo e vérifié officiellement avant ekoma jamais na production.
Na bokeseni na ba approches ya développement ya bonkoko esika ba spécifications ezali lokola mikanda oyo ekomami na ndenge ya kozanga bokasi oyo elongwaka na bosolo na kati ya ba semaines, VSDD etalelaka ba spécifications lokola ba artifacts exécutables, testables, mpe oyo e vérifié continuellement. Résultat ezali logiciel oyo esalaka exactement oyo ba intervenants balingaki — plus te, moins te. Mpo na ba entreprises oyo ezali ko diriger ba plateformes opérationnelles complexes na ba douzaines ya ba modules interconnectés, ba implications ezali transformative.
Oyo Développement Verifié oyo etambwisami na spécification elingi koloba solo
Na moboko na yango, VSDD ezali ndenge ya ingénierie discipline oyo etongami na makonzí misato : spécification officielle, vérification automatique, pe traçabilité continue. Ba développeurs babandaka na kokoma ba spécifications oyo ekoki kotangama na machine oyo elimbolaka kaka te nini logiciel esengeli kosala, kasi ba contraintes ya sikisiki, ba cas ya bord, mpe ba invariants oyo esengeli kosimba solo na étape nionso ya exécution. Oyo ezali masolo ya basaleli ya polele te to masengi ya masasi — ezali ba contrats ya makasi, oyo ezali na ndimbola te kati ya système mpe baye bazali na likambo na yango.
Eteni "verifié" ezali oyo ekesenisaka VSDD na ba approches ya kala oyo etambwisami na spec. Na esika ya kotia motema na botali ya code ya maboko to komeka sima ya likambo mpo na kondimisa botosi, VSDD esalela bisaleli ya botalisi ya automatique — bakisa mpe bomekoli oyo esalemi na biloko, ba véreurs ya contrat, mpe na makambo mosusu basalisi ya preuve officielle — mpo na kondimisa ntango nyonso ete bosaleli ekokani na spécification. Soki code ezo drift na spec, build ezo échouer. Soki spec ebongwanaki, impact na code oyo ezali mbala moko ebimaka.
Oyo ekeli oyo basali babengaka "liziba moko ya boucle ya bosolo" — ba spécifications eyebisaka mise en œuvre, mise en œuvre e vérifié contre ba spécifications, mpe mbongwana nionso na moko to mosusu e déclenchaka re-vérification. Cycle ya retour ezali ba minutes, ba mois te.
Ba Etape mitano ya mosala ya VSDD
Kozwa VSDD esengaka te kobwaka ba processus na yo oyo ezali mobimba. Ba équipes mingi ba mettre en œuvre yango lokola superposition structurée likolo ya ba flux ya mosala agile to iteratif. Méthodologie ekabwani na ba étapes mitano ekeseni oyo esali monyololo oyo ekabwani te kobanda na intention d’affaires kino na code déployé.
- Spec Authoring: Ba analystes ya mombongo mpe ba experts ya domaine basalaka elongo na ba développeurs mpo na kokoma ba spécifications officielles na kosalelaka ba formats structurés — OpenAPI mpo na ba API, ba diagrammes ya machine d’état mpo na ba flux ya mosala, to minoko ya domaine spécifique (DSL) mpo na logique ya mombongo. Spec moko na moko ezali na ba préconditions, ba postconditions, na ba invariants.
- Botali mpe simulation ya ba spécifications: Yambo ya kokoma code moko, ba spécifications esalemaka simulation contre ba scénarios ya mokili ya solo. Bato oyo bazali na likambo bakoki "kosala" spec mpo na komona ndenge nini système ekomitambwisa, kokanga bozangi bososoli yambo ekoma ba bugs ya ntalo mingi.
- Bosaleli na Vérification Inline: Ba développeurs bakomaka code oyo ekomamaki na ba références ya spec. Bisaleli ya automatique etalaka ntango nyonso soki mosala nyonso, esika ya suka, mpe mbongwana ya ba données ekokisaka ba contraintes na yango ya spec oyo ekokani.
- Vérification ya intégration : Lokola ba modules esangisi, vérification cross-spec esali que ba contrats entre ba composants ekumisama. Format ya sortie ya module ya facture esengeli ekokana na oyo spec ya module comptabilité ezela lokola entrée.
- Bolandeli ya ba spécifications continues : Sima ya déploiement, ba monitors ya temps d’exécution e validaka que comportement ya production ezali kokoba ko correspondre na ba spécifications, kokanga dérive environnementale, ba anomalies ya ba données, pe ba échecs ya intégration ya troisième partie na tango ya solo.
Boucle oyo ya ba étapes mitano esalaka que ba spécifications e traité jamais lokola mikanda ya "koma mbala moko, bosana libela". Ezali biloko ya bomoi, oyo ezali kopema oyo ekoli pembeni ya codebase mpe etikalaka na ndenge ya vérifiablement correct na étape nionso.
Mpo na nini komeka ya bonkoko yango moko ekweyi mokuse
Botɛmɛli oyo bato mingi batyelaka VSDD ezali: "Tozali deja kokoma ba tests — yango ekoki te?" Eyano ya bosembo ezali te, mpe ba données ezali ko soutenir yango. Bolukiluki uta na etuluku ya Microsoft ya Empirical Software Engineering emonisaki ete ata ba projets oyo ezali na 80%+ ya couverture ya code etindaki routinement ba défauts oyo ezwamaki na misisa na ba espaces ya spécification — ba situations oyo ba tests elekaki mpo emekaki eloko mabe, te mpo logiciel ezalaki correct.
Ba tests traditionnels ya unité na intégration e vérifier comportement ya mise en œuvre, kasi ekoki kaka ko vérifier ba scénarios oyo développeur akanisaki. Soki développeur asosoli mabe mobeko ya mombongo, bakokoma ezala code mpe test na ndenge ya mabe — mpe bango mibale bakoleka. VSDD ebukaka cycle oyo na kosala couche ya vérification indépendante. Spécification ezali auteur na ba experts ya domaine, kasi ba développeurs te oyo bakomi mise en œuvre, ko créer vérification naturelle oyo ezuaka ba misalignments na ebandeli.
Mabe oyo ezali na likama mingi na système nionso ezali te oyo e crasher yango — ezali oyo ebimisaka na kimia résultat ya mabe tango test nionso na suite elekaka vert. Verified Spec-Driven Development ezali précisément mpo na kokanga catégorie oyo ya échec, ko assurer que correction emekama na intention ya entreprise, kasi ba suppositions ya développeur te.
, oyo ezaliTala moteur ya calcul ya payroll oyo esengeli ko traité ba taux ya heures supplémentaires na ba jurisdictions 14 différentes. Mobongisi akoki kokoma mimekano oyo etali ba jurisdictions mitano oyo bayebi mingi, kozangaka makambo ya bord na libwa mosusu. Na se ya VSDD, spécification elingaki kotanga polele ba ensembles nionso ya mibeko 14, mpe vérification automatique elingaki ko flag jurisdiction nionso sans mise en œuvre correspondante — avant que code ekoma jamais na QA.
Bopusi na mokili ya solo: Kobanda na aérospatial kino na ba plateformes ya mombongo
VSDD ezali na misisa na yango ya mayele na ba industries oyo etali bokengi. Laboratoire ya Jet Propulsion ya NASA esaleli spécification officielle mpe vérification depuis ba décennies — système ya navigation autonome ya rover Mars Curiosity etongamaki contre ba spécifications vérifiées officiellement oyo e garantir que motuka ekomi commander jamais na état oyo ekoki ko récupérer te. Airbus esalela ba techniques ya ndenge moko na ba systèmes na yango ya contrôle fly-by-wire, esika écart ya spécification ezali kaka bug te — ezali catastrophe potentielle.
Kasi méthodologie ezali kopanzana noki koleka aérospatiale mpe défense. Ba sociétés ya technologie financière e adopter ba principes ya VSDD pona ko vérifier que ba moteurs ya traitement ya transaction ezo tosa masengi ya mibeko na ba jurisdictions ebele na mbala moko. Ba plateformes ya soins de santé esalelaka vérification ya spécification mpo na ko assurer que ba outils ya soutien ya décision clinique e recommander jamais ba interactions ya kisi oyo e violer ba guidelines ya FDA. Mpe mingi mingi, ba plateformes d’affaires modulaires na ba douzaines ya ba outils interconnectés ezali kobalukela VSDD mpo na ko gérer complexité ya ba interactions cross-modules.
💡 DID YOU KNOW?
Mewayz replaces 8+ business tools in one platform
C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Free forever plan available.
Start Free →Na Mewayz, esika ba modules 207 — oyo etali CRM, facture, payroll, RH, gestion ya parc, analytique, mpe mingi mosusu — esengeli kosala elongo sans soudure mpo na basaleli koleka 138.000, ba principes ya VSDD eyebisaka directement ba pratiques ya ingénierie ya plateforme. Tango mise à jour na logique ya calcul ya impôts ya module ya facturation ekoki ko cascade na payroll, comptabilité, na analyse, ba spécifications vérifiées e assure que dépendance nionso ya aval ezala comptable pe e valider avant changement ekende. Oyo ezali ndenge plateforme ekoki ko échelle na ba centaines ya ba modules sans ba échecs ya intégration oyo typiquement ezo plauer ba systèmes d’affaires complexes.
Kosalela VSDD Kozanga Kotumba Océan
Moko ya makanisi mabe ya minene na ntina ya VSDD ezali ete esengaka bobongisi mobimba ya mosala mpe basanza ya bobongisi yambo ya kopesa motuya. Na misala, ba adoptions oyo elongi mingi ebandaka na mike mpe epanzani mokemoke. Ba équipes oyo balukaka ko préciser officiellement système na bango mobimba na jour ya liboso inévitablement ezikaka. Ba équipes oyo ebandi na module na bango ya risque ya likolo pe epanzani libanda emoni ba retours compounding.
Tala stratégie ya adoption pragmatique oyo esalaka pona ba équipes ya taille nionso:
- Banda na ndelo na yo ya bosangisi. Ba points esika ba modules to ba services echanger ba données ezali esika ba lacunes ya spécification esalaka ba dégâts mingi. Lakisa na ndenge ya mibeko liboso ba contrats na yo ya API — ba schémas ya bosengi/yano, ba code ya libunga, ndelo ya taux, mpe masengi ya bondimi.
- Bakisa ba invariants na logique ya entreprise na yo. Yeba mibeko oyo esengeli ntango nionso ezala ya solo — ba soldes ya compte esengeli ata moke te kozala négatif, ba temps ya rendez-vous esengeli te ko superposer, ba dossiers ya mosali esengeli kozala na ID ya impôt ya malamu. Encoder oyo lokola ba assertions oyo ekoki ko vérifier.
- Kosala vérification automatique na CI/CD. Sangisa vérification ya spec na pipeline na yo ya intégration continue po demande nionso ya pull e vérifier contre spécification avant ya kosangisa. Yango esali boucle ya retour ya mbangu kozanga kosenga na ba développeurs ba changer flux ya mosala na bango ya mokolo na mokolo.
- Kosala ete ba specs ezala na boyokani. Salelá bisaleli oyo etika bato oyo bazali bato ya tekiniki te bátánga mpe bápesa mabɔkɔ na makambo ya sikisiki. Tango CFO akoki ko vérifier que spec ya facturation ekokani na règlement ya sika ya impôts, okangi écart entre intention ya commerce na mise en œuvre technique.
Fungola ezali kotalela VSDD lokola gradient, kasi binaire te. Ata adoption partielle — vérifier kaka mibeko na yo ya mombongo oyo ezali na ntina mingi — ekoki kosilisa ba catégories mobimba ya ba défauts ya production. Société moko ya SaaS oyo e vérifier kaka ba spécifications na yango oyo etali facturation elakisaki 73% ya ba billets ya soutien oyo etali facturation na kati ya trimestre ya liboso ya adoption.
Mosala ya AI na Vérification ya spécification ya génération oyo ekoya
Bokutani ya VSDD na intelligence artificielle ezali esika oyo avenir ya méthodologie ezali. Bisaleli oyo esalaka na AI ebandi kosala automatiquement biteni oyo esɛngaka mosala mingi ya mosala ya VSDD — kobimisa ba spécifications ya liboso uta na ba codebases oyo ezali, koyeba ba espaces ya spécification na ko analyser ba journals ya erreur ya production, mpe kutu kopesa likanisi ya ba refinements ya spécifications oyo esalemi na ba modèles ya comportement ya mosaleli oyo emonanaki.
| Tango mokambi ya produit akomi "bakiliya na plan ya Enterprise basengeli kozwa 15% ya réduction ya volume na ba commandes oyo eleki $10,000," AI tooling ekoki kobimisa spécification officielle correspondante, ba cas ya test, mpe ba assertions ya vérification — kobongola fraze na contrat vérifié na ba secondes na esika ya ba heures.Ba plateformes lokola Mewayz ezali ko leverage automation AI na ba modules opérationnels na bango pona komema niveau oyo ya précision na ba processus d'affaires ya mikolo nionso. Tango entreprise e configurer ba flux ya mosala personnalisé — ko connecter ba données ya CRM na ba règles ya facturation na ba calculs ya payroll — vérification assistée par AI ekoki ko analyser chaîne mobimba ya flux de travail pe ko flager ba inconsistance logique avant e manifester lokola ba erreurs na ba transactions ya solo. Oyo ezali application pratique ya ba principes ya VSDD na échelle : ko assurer que logique d’affaires complexe, configuré par l’utilisateur ezala correcte ata tango ezali ko évoluer.
Makanisi ya spécification-ya liboso: Mbongwana ya mimeseno oyo ebongi kosala
Mbala mosusu likambo oyo bato basepelaka mingi te na VSDD ezali ya tekiniki te — ezali ya mimeseno. Ba équipes oyo e adoptaka spécification-first thinking elakisaka ba améliorations oyo ezo extend mosika koleka réduction ya ba défauts. Bosololi kati na basangani ya ekipi ya tekiniki mpe ya tekiniki te ebongwani mpo ete ba spécifications epesaka monoko ya kokabola, oyo ezali na ndimbola te. Tango ya onboarding ekiti mpo ba développeurs ya sika bakoki kotanga ba specs mpo na ko comprendre comportement ya système sans ingénierie inverse ya codebase. Mpe mikano ya architecture ekomi na nko mingi mpo ete ntalo ya kobongola spécification (mpe kopalanganisa mbongwana wana na nzela ya vérification) etindaka ba équipes ekanisa malamu liboso ya kobakisa complexité.
Industrie ya logiciel elekisaki ba décennies na ko optimiser pona vitesse ya livraison. VSDD ezo ralentir livraison te — ezo redirectionner temps oyo elingaki kolekisa na débogage, hotfixing, pe kosenga bolimbisi na ba clients na clarté ya liboso oyo ezo pekisa ba problèmes wana esalema. Mpo na ba entreprises oyo ezali kosala ba opérations mission-critiques na ba douzaines ya ba modules mpe ko servir ba nkoto ya ba usagers, tradeoff wana ezali kaka na valeur te — ezali essentiel. Motuna ezali te soki ebongiseli na bino ekoki kozala na makoki ya ko adopter Verified Spec-Driven Development. Ezali soki okoki kozala na makoki ya kosala yango te.
Mituna oyo batunaka mingi
Développement dirigé par spécification vérifié (VSDD) ezali nini?
VSDD ezali méthodologie oyo elongolaka ambiguïté na ba projets logiciels na kosenga que fonctionnalité nionso, règle d’affaires, na décision architecturale ekangama na spécification vérifiée avant code moko ekomama. Na bokeseni na ba approches traditionnelles esika ba suppositions etambwisaka développement, VSDD e assurer alignment entre ba intervenants na ba développeurs na nzela ya ba specs structurés, testables — kokitisa makasi 69% ya taux ya échec ya projet oyo ezuami na ba rapports ya industrie.
Po na nini ba projets logiciels mingi elongi te malgré ba équipes ya makoki?
Ntina ya liboso ezali talent to budget te — ezali ambiguïté. Ba équipes etongaka makambo oyo moto moko te asengaki, code ya masuwa oyo ezali kotelemela mibeko ya mombongo, mpe elekisaka basanza mingi na ko refactoring ba systèmes oyo etongami na ba suppositions oyo e vérifié te. VSDD etali yango na kosala ete ba spécifications ezala liziba moko ya bosolo, kosala été moto nyonso oyo azali na likambo ayokana na oyo ezali kotongama yambo ete botomboli ebanda, kopekisa bozangi boyokani ya ntalo mingi pe bopanzani ya bonene na cycle de vie mobimba ya projet.
Ndenge nini VSDD ekokani na ba méthodologies ya Agile to Cascade?
Atako Agile epesaka ntina mingi na bopesi iteratif mpe Cascade elandi ba phases séquentielles rigides, bango mibale mbala mingi ba souffrir na ba lacunes ya spécification. VSDD e complétaka ba cadres oyo na kobakisa couche ya vérification — ba specs e valider contre ba exigences ya entreprise avant ya kokota na cycle nionso ya développement. Yango elakisi soki ozali kosala na ba sprints to ba phases, mosala nionso ezo tracer na esenge oyo endimami, oyo ezali na ambiguïté oyo ba intervenants ba ndimi polele.
VSDD ekoki kosalelama na ba équipes oyo esalelaka ba plateformes lokola Mewayz?
Na ndenge ya solo. Ba plateformes lokola Mewayz, OS ya mombongo ya 207 modules oyo ebandi na $19/mo, esi e centraliser ba opérations, automation, na gestion ya projet. Kosalela mibeko ya VSDD na kati ya bisaleli ya boye esalaka ete mosala nyonso, bosangisi, mpe mosala ya automatique etongama uta na ba spécifications vérifiées — kokitisa mosala ya sika mpe kosalisa ba équipes kotinda ba systèmes ya kotyela motema noki na kati ya stack ya mombongo na bango mobimba.
Try Mewayz Free
All-in-one platform for CRM, invoicing, projects, HR & more. No credit card required.
Get more articles like this
Weekly business tips and product updates. Free forever.
You're subscribed!
Start managing your business smarter today
Join 30,000+ businesses. Free forever plan · No credit card required.
Ready to put this into practice?
Join 30,000+ businesses using Mewayz. Free forever plan — no credit card required.
Start Free Trial →Related articles
Hacker News
How I write software with LLMs
Mar 16, 2026
Hacker News
Canada's bill C-22 mandates mass metadata surveillance
Mar 15, 2026
Hacker News
LLMs can be exhausting
Mar 15, 2026
Hacker News
The 49MB web page
Mar 15, 2026
Hacker News
Chrome DevTools MCP (2025)
Mar 15, 2026
Hacker News
Stop Sloppypasta
Mar 15, 2026
Ready to take action?
Start your free Mewayz trial today
All-in-one business platform. No credit card required.
Start Free →14-day free trial · No credit card · Cancel anytime